How To Choose The Best Anti Frizz Products For Wavy Hair

Wavy hair is uniquely challenging because it produces just enough natural oil to look greasy with heavy products but not enough keratin structure to resist humidity. The right product delivers hold and definition while remaining lightweight enough to let waves move naturally. Here are the three most critical factors to consider.

Look for Lightweight Humectants Over Heavy Oils

Glycerin, propylene glycol, and aloe vera attract moisture from the air into the hair shaft, which helps waves plump up and reduce frizz. Heavy butters like shea or cocoa butter coat wavy strands too thickly, flattening the S-pattern and causing buildup by the second day. Scan ingredient lists: glycerin should appear in the top five ingredients for wavy-friendly formulas.

Prioritize Film-Forming Polymers for Humidity Resistance

Ingredients like PVP/VA copolymer, polyquaternium-11, or branded technologies like Styleprotect Technology create an invisible film around each strand that prevents humidity from penetrating the cuticle. This is the difference between a product that works in dry air but fails in summer dew points versus one that holds shape through a rainy commute. Wavy hair benefits from flexible films — not the stiff casts that tight curl gels produce.

Match the Format to Your Density and Porosity

Fine, low-porosity wavy hair needs foam or a lightweight leave-in spray — creams will sit on top and look greasy. Medium to thick wavy hair can handle curl creams and serums, ideally applied to soaking wet hair in the shower for even distribution. High-porosity wavy strands (often from coloring or heat damage) respond best to leave-in treatments with hydrolyzed proteins like keratin that fill the cracks in the cuticle before a sealer is applied.

FAQ

Can I use products designed for curly hair on wavy hair?
You can, but it often doesn’t work well. Curly hair products are formulated with heavier oils and butters that weigh down the looser S-pattern of wavy hair, leading to flat, greasy-looking results. Wavy hair benefits more from lightweight creams, foams, and leave-in treatments that provide hold and moisture without the density that tighter curls require.
How often should I use a clarifying shampoo with wavy hair products?
If you use curl creams, leave-ins, or serums daily, clarifying once every two to four weeks is recommended to remove product buildup that can dull waves and reduce volume. Wavy hair is especially prone to buildup from polyquaterniums and silicones, which can cause waves to look stringy and feel tacky if not periodically stripped.
What’s the best way to apply curl cream to wavy hair for maximum frizz control?
Apply the cream to soaking wet hair immediately after showering, when the cuticle is most open and receptive. Use a quarter-sized amount for medium-length hair, smooth it through sections using praying hands technique to ensure even distribution, then scrunch upward gently. Do not towel-dry before applying — the water helps the product spread evenly and reduces the amount needed.
Why does my wavy hair still frizz in summer despite using anti-frizz products?
High humidity overwhelms most humectant-based formulas. When the air is saturated with water vapor, humectants like glycerin pull excess moisture into the hair, swelling the cuticle and causing frizz. Products with strong film-forming polymers (like the Nexxus cream with Styleprotect Technology) are more effective in these conditions because they physically block moisture from entering the hair shaft.
